AA Landscape Concepts Corp.

  • 7 Powhatan Rd
  • Pepperell, MA,  01463
  • View Phone

Experience & Reliability

COMPARE LANDSCAPERS


Have AA Landscape Concepts Corp. & up to 3 other local landscapers contact you!